Description

The 10,000,000 dinara banknote from Bosnia and Herzegovina is a striking example of currency design, featuring intricate artistic elements and important security features. Issued in 1993, this note displays a vibrant color palette dominated by blue and red tones. On the front, it presents a distinguished figure, likely a historical personality, with detailed facial features and traditional attire. The background includes geometric patterns that contribute to its aesthetic appeal. The back continues the theme with swirling graphical designs, emphasizing modern artistic styles while ensuring uniqueness. Security elements such as watermarks and microprinting may also be present, although specific features depend on its assigned grade. Overall, this banknote reflects the rich cultural heritage and artistic prowess of the region.

REPLACEMENT: Banknote printed to replace damaged ones. Scarcer than regular issues, increasing its appeal and value among collectors.
